What are Otoscopes and Ophthalmoscopes?

Otoscopes are handheld devices that allow healthcare professionals to examine the ear canal and eardrum. They are equipped with a light source and a magnifying lens, which helps to visualize the ear’s internal structures. Ophthalmoscopes, on the other hand, are used to examine the eye’s internal structures, such as the retina and optic nerve. They too are equipped with a light source and a magnifying lens.

Uses of Otoscopes and Ophthalmoscopes

Otoscopes and ophthalmoscopes are used to diagnose and treat a wide range of conditions. For example, otoscopes can be used to detect ear infections, earwax buildup, and foreign objects in the ear. Ophthalmoscopes can be used to detect conditions such as glaucoma, cataracts, and macular degeneration. They are also used to monitor conditions such as diabetes, which can affect the eyes.

Q: What is the difference between an otoscope and an ophthalmoscope?

A: An otoscope is a medical device used to examine the ear canal and eardrum, while an ophthalmoscope is used to examine the eye, including the retina and optic nerve. Otoscopes have a shorter cone and a wider lens, while ophthalmoscopes have a longer cone and a narrower lens.

Q: Can I use an otoscope or ophthalmoscope at home?

A: While it is possible to purchase an otoscope or ophthalmoscope for personal use, it is recommended that only trained medical professionals use these devices. Incorrect use can cause injury or damage to the ear or eye.

Q: How do I clean and maintain my otoscope or ophthalmoscope?

A: It is important to clean and disinfect your otoscope or ophthalmoscope after each use to prevent the spread of infection. Use a disinfectant wipe or solution to clean the device, and replace any disposable parts such as ear specula or lenses. Store the device in a clean, dry location to prevent damage or contamination. It is also recommended to have your device serviced regularly by a qualified technician to ensure proper functioning.
